Meet a young budding poet of kashmir valley

Naqati Aroob Iqbal.

Srinagar, Apr, 02: Azra Jan 18 years old female hailing from Chandina area of district Ganderbal preparing for NEET entrance who is a poetess and does her poetry both in urdu and English.

During an interview she said that she had started writing from 2020 but before that she was also writing her poems. She had co-authored three books:
“Kuch unke alfaz kuch hamari awaaz”
“Cashmere ink” And “Dawning Dusk” which is yet to publish. All are write ups are from 2020 .She shared a writeup with us:
TERRIFIED NIGHT

Those silent screams of mine
Confined me in the walls of fire
Where my soul was burning
And I was dying of your desire

Nothing was there lying beside me
Except those pieces of shattered me
I was just drowning deep
In the ocean of tears of withered me

Those pointed arrows of your hatred
Left my blurred image faded
I was watching myself break-in
On broken me you kept laughing

~azra jan

Apart from this she had started her live sessions where issues like depression and socials evils are covered under the name of “Let’s talk about Depression”.She had done her live sessions with Basit Ali Rajput on 13 March 2020 and on 16 March 2020 with Laila Qureshi.

During her journey she had suffered alot because she was not supported by her family so she had to face problems. She said that she had listened to lot of things.She was suppressed by the society but she never lose her hopes and continued to write and will always continue with her write ups.She received great support from her Instagram family. But today her family and friends are supporting her.

During the end of the conversation she said that my only message to the youth will be that people are there to talk about you but don’t ever listen to that. Always try to show your talents to the world and don’t let it hide because of some kind of pressure. Just belive in yourself and do wonders in your life.
